As is expected, the centerpiece of the Sloan's Lake neighborhood is Sloan's Lake. Sloan's Lake is actually two connected lakes, the other being Cooper Lake. The lakes together take up 177 acres, big enough to support seagulls and in winter large flocks of geese. The neighborhood is bordered by W. 29th Avenue, W. 10th Avenue, Federal Boulevard, and Sheridan Boulevard.
Most homes were build in the 1930s and 1940s making the neighborhood one of Denver's few true "pre-war" communities. In recent years, building new homes on sites formerly occupied by older homes has become so common that various zoning and permitting changes are being debated. In the meantime one is likely to find a new home in between two decades old homes. In some areas newer homes out number the original homes. The latest trend is to knock down the original house to build high-end duplexes. Although some of the area's historic charm is lost to such ventures, the neighborhood benefits from the new arrivals and their love for the area.
Though the bustling eclectic shopping area at 32nd and Lowell is technically in Highlands, its proximity to the Sloan's Lake neighborhood makes it a locals place. The major community attraction however is Sloan's Lake itself and the surrounding park. Sloan's Lake Park has not only the largest lake in the area, but tennis courts, bike paths, picnic areas, and city maintained flower gardens. The lake is host to many unique events. Once a year, the lake attracts people from far and wide for the Dragon Boat Festival, an outdoor festival with an array of booths and exhibits featuring a race on the lake in traditional Asian-style dragon boats. In summer, the park hosts many family gatherings and those who like to grill for big groups. In winter, the park is lined with the tracks of cross-country skiers who value the park's scenery and terrain. The neighborhood sports an elevated unobstructed view of the Denver skyline that is particularly impressive from inside the park.
Another key feature of the neighborhood is Saint Anthony's Hospital. Denver's major hospital facility west of I-25, St. Anthony's provides not only medical care, but a major employer in the area. Homes in the region around the hospital are popular with doctors and hospital staff.
